THA Objectives
- To provide improved living conditions for very low and low income families while maintaining their rent payments at an affordable level.
- To operate a socially and financially sound public housing agency that provides decent, safe, and sanitary housing within a drug free, suitable living environment for residents and their families.
- To avoid concentrations of economically and socially deprived families in any one or all of the THA’s public housing developments.
- To lawfully deny the admission of applicants, or the continued occupancy of residents, whose habits and practices reasonably may be expected to adversely affect the health, safety, comfort or welfare of other residents or the physical environment of the neighborhood, or create a danger to THA employees.
- To attempt to house a resident body in each development that is comprised of families with a broad range of incomes and rent-paying abilities that are representatives of the range of incomes of low-income families in the THA jurisdiction.
- To provide opportunities for upward mobility for families who desire to achieve self-sufficiency.
- To facilitate the judicious management of the THA inventory, and the efficient management of the THA staff.
- To ensure compliance with Title VI of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 and all other applicable federal laws and regulations so that the admissions and continued occupancy are conducted without regard to race, color, religion, creed, sex, national origin, handicap or familial status.
